Key Features of Sanyhore’s Corrosion-Resistant Hinge Assembly Machine

At the core of Sanyhore’s design is its commitment to longevity through corrosion resistance. The machine’s frame and contact components are crafted from high-grade stainless steel, a material renowned for its ability to resist rust, oxidation, and chemical degradation. Additionally, key moving parts are coated with specialized corrosion-resistant finishes, ensuring that even in humid or dusty conditions, the machine maintains its precision and operational smoothness. This design choice eliminates the need for frequent maintenance and replacement, significantly reducing downtime and overall operational costs for manufacturers.

Engineering Excellence in Hinge Assembly

Beyond its robust build, Sanyhore’s Hinge Assembly Machine integrates advanced engineering to deliver exceptional assembly accuracy. Equipped with precision alignment systems and automated feeding mechanisms, the machine ensures consistent hinge placement, reducing errors and minimizing the need for manual adjustments. Its programmable logic controller (PLC) system allows for easy parameter customization, enabling compatibility with various hinge sizes and types, from small residential hinges to larger industrial-grade ones. This versatility makes the machine a flexible solution for diverse production lines.

Durability for Diverse Industrial Environments

Industrial settings often present unique challenges—whether in food processing plants with high humidity, chemical manufacturing with aggressive agents, or outdoor storage facilities with fluctuating weather. Sanyhore’s corrosion-resistant hinge assembly machine is engineered to thrive in these environments. The stainless steel construction and sealed components protect against moisture and contaminants, while the machine’s compact, easy-to-clean design aligns with hygiene standards in sectors like food and pharmaceuticals. This adaptability has made it a preferred choice for manufacturers across industries, from furniture production to automotive part suppliers.
